SQL安装服务器配置的核心在于平衡计算资源、存储性能与网络稳定性,以构建高可用、低延迟的数据处理环境。 对于企业级应用而言,服务器配置并非简单的硬件堆砌,而是基于业务负载模型(OLTP或OLAP)的精准匹配,核心上文小编总结先行:在大多数通用企业场景中,优先保障CPU单核性能与IOPS(每秒读写次数),其次才是内存容量,最后才是存储总容量。

核心硬件选型策略:性能优先于容量
SQL数据库对硬件的敏感度极高,不同的工作负载对硬件的需求截然不同。
CPU:单核性能决定事务处理速度
对于大多数在线交易处理(OLTP)系统,数据库操作往往是单线程或有限线程并发执行的。高主频、少核心的CPU往往比低主频、多核心的CPU表现更佳,建议优先选择Intel Xeon Scalable系列或AMD EPYC系列中主频较高的型号,避免为了追求核心数量而牺牲单核性能,这会导致在高并发短事务场景下出现CPU瓶颈。
内存:越大越好,但需匹配工作集大小
内存是SQL数据库性能的关键加速器。数据库缓存(Buffer Pool)应尽可能容纳热数据,以减少对磁盘I/O的依赖,一般建议内存容量至少为数据工作集大小的1.5至2倍,对于大型数据库,建议配置128GB起步,并根据预算扩展至256GB或更高,务必使用ECC(纠错码)内存,以防止数据静默错误导致的数据损坏。
存储:IOPS与延迟是核心指标
存储子系统是数据库性能的瓶颈所在。强烈建议使用NVMe SSD而非传统SATA SSD或机械硬盘,NVMe SSD具有极低的延迟和高吞吐量,能显著提升随机读写性能,对于关键业务,应配置RAID 10或RAID 10级别的存储阵列,以兼顾读写性能与数据冗余,若使用云环境,应选择提供高IOPS承诺的云盘服务。
操作系统与网络优化:细节决定成败
硬件选型完成后,软件层面的优化同样至关重要,往往被忽视却影响深远。
操作系统精简与内核调优
选择经过认证的Linux发行版(如RHEL、Ubuntu LTS)或Windows Server长期支持版本。关闭不必要的服务与后台进程,释放CPU与内存资源,针对SQL数据库,需调整内核参数,如增大文件描述符限制、优化TCP/IP栈参数(如net.core.somaxconn)、调整交换分区策略(建议禁用或设置为最小值,避免内存交换导致的性能抖动)。

网络架构:低延迟与高带宽
数据库服务器与应用服务器之间的网络延迟直接影响响应时间。建议将数据库服务器部署在与应用服务器相同的可用区(Availability Zone)内,以最小化网络跳数与延迟,使用万兆(10GbE)或更高带宽的网络接口卡(NIC),并确保交换机端口无拥塞,对于分布式数据库集群,需确保节点间网络带宽充足且稳定。
独家经验案例:酷番云高性能数据库集群实践
在实际企业部署中,我们曾协助一家电商客户重构其订单处理系统,初期,客户采用传统虚拟化方案,CPU资源超分严重,导致高峰时段订单响应时间超过2秒。
我们引入酷番云的高性能云数据库实例,采取了以下关键措施:
- 资源隔离:选用酷番云独占物理机实例,避免“邻居噪音”干扰,确保CPU资源100%独占。
- 存储加速:挂载酷番云ESSD PL3级别云盘,提供高达百万级IOPS能力,彻底解决磁盘IO瓶颈。
- 网络优化:配置酷番云内网加速通道,数据库与应用服务器间延迟从5ms降低至0.5ms以内。
实施后效果: 订单处理峰值QPS提升300%,平均响应时间降至200ms以内,系统稳定性达到99.99%,这一案例证明,合理的云资源配置与底层硬件优化相结合,能带来指数级的性能提升。
安全与维护:构建可信防线
配置服务器不仅是性能问题,更是安全问题。
最小权限原则
数据库服务账号应遵循最小权限原则,仅授予必要的访问权限,禁用默认账户,定期更换强密码。

自动备份与灾难恢复
配置自动快照与异地备份策略。建议实施“3-2-1”备份原则:保留3份数据副本,使用2种不同存储介质,其中1份异地存储,定期演练恢复流程,确保在数据丢失或勒索软件攻击时能快速恢复业务。
相关问答模块
Q1: SQL服务器配置中,CPU核心数越多越好吗?
A: 并非如此,对于OLTP(在线事务处理)场景,高主频、少核心的CPU通常表现更好,因为数据库事务多为串行或低并发执行,只有在进行大规模数据分析(OLAP)或并行查询时,多核心优势才明显,应根据具体业务负载类型选择CPU架构。
Q2: 如何判断当前服务器配置是否满足SQL数据库需求?
A: 可通过监控关键指标进行判断:若CPU使用率持续高于80%,需升级CPU;若磁盘队列长度长期大于2,说明存储IO成为瓶颈,需升级SSD或优化查询;若内存使用率接近100%且频繁发生交换(Swap),则需增加内存,建议使用专业监控工具如Prometheus+Grafana进行实时分析。
互动环节:
您在配置SQL服务器时遇到过哪些性能瓶颈?是CPU、内存还是存储IO?欢迎在评论区分享您的解决方案或遇到的难题,我们将邀请技术专家为您解答。
图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/518841.html


评论列表(4条)
读了这篇文章,我深有感触。作者对高主频的理解非常深刻,论述也很有逻辑性。内容既有理论深度,又有实践指导意义,确实是一篇值得细细品味的好文章。希望作者能继续创作更多优秀的作品!
这篇文章的内容非常有价值,我从中学习到了很多新的知识和观点。作者的写作风格简洁明了,却又不失深度,让人读起来很舒服。特别是高主频部分,给了我很多新的思路。感谢分享这么好的内容!
这篇文章的内容非常有价值,我从中学习到了很多新的知识和观点。作者的写作风格简洁明了,却又不失深度,让人读起来很舒服。特别是高主频部分,给了我很多新的思路。感谢分享这么好的内容!
@cute975boy:这篇文章写得非常好,内容丰富,观点清晰,让我受益匪浅。特别是关于高主频的部分,分析得很到位,给了我很多新的启发和思考。感谢作者的精心创作和分享,期待看到更多这样高质量的内容!